I've noticed that the plugin changes the case of GSQL keywords to capital (in addition to giving them a distinctive color).
That's really nice, but there's a problem with the GSQL Non-Reserved Keywords

As the manual says: "users may use them for user-defined identifiers".
And we actually do use "user" as a name of one of our vertices.
So, when I write a GSQL query that refers to these vertices, the case changes, and it breaks the query (vertex types are case sensitive).

I think that it may be better not to apply the logic relevant to "GSQL Reserved Words" on "GSQL Non-Reserved Keywords" .
